如何使用JPA / EclipseLink在更新时获取更改的属性

时间:2012-05-03 09:45:45

标签: java jpa jpa-2.0 eclipselink

如何使用JPA / EclipseLink更新更新的属性(名称,旧值,新值)?

1 个答案:

答案 0 :(得分:3)

您可以从UnitOfWork或DescriptorEvents访问更改。您可以从更改集中获取新值,从2.3开始,我认为您也可以获得旧值。

请参阅,

http://wiki.eclipse.org/EclipseLink/FAQ/JPA#How_to_access_what_changed_in_an_object_or_transaction.3F